(Actually Phooey was the name given to the notional fourth nephew who sometimes appeared due to artist error. When drawing three identical characters who usually appeared as a crowd it was sometimes inevitable that a spare arm or leg would appear, or (s)he'd forget that one of them was on the other side of the room. I've also seen this character referred to as "Barks" in honour of Carl Barks)

Actually, the artist is fairly well-known... his name was Al Taliaferro, and he was the one who drew the Donald Duck newspaper comics for nearly thirty years, creating characters such as Huey Dewey and Loie, Grandma Duck and Gus Goose.
